Analysis

In 2025, share of primary energy from solar in Hong Kong, China stood at 0.1%. That is the highest value across all 61 years on record.

The figure is up 53.1% on the previous year and up 11,648.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, share of primary energy from solar in Hong Kong, China peaked at 0.1% in 2025 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 1965.

That places Hong Kong, China 67th out of 80 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
